Welcome to the memorial page for

William L Jensen, Jr.

December 26, 1942 ~ March 19, 2017 (age 74) 74 Years Old

William (Bill, Billy) L. Jensen, Jr., age 74, beloved husband of 49 years to Geraldine M. (Blackwood) Jensen of Beacon Falls entered into peaceful rest on March 19th surrounded by his loving family at Griffin Hospital in Derby.

He was the son of the late William L. Jensen, Sr. and the late Elizabeth (McCluskey) Reynolds and was born on December 26, 1942 in New Haven. Mr. Jensen graduated from Seymour High School where he played football and was a member of the aviation club. He served 4 years in the U.S. Air Force as a B-52 Bomber Chief Aircraft Mechanic. He worked for Farrel's Corp. in Ansonia as a draftsman and manager, and later as an engineer, engineering manager for Air Shield Corp. in Stratford for 29 years. Bill was the proud owner/operator of BJ's Model Engine Service and was the former owner of the Prospect Mobile Gas Station.  Along with his endeavors as an entrepreneur, Bill was an inventor and had several patents in aviation equipment. Bill was a Private Pilot and enjoyed flying his planes out of the Oxford Airport. He was an avid RC pilot, and was a founding member and past president of the Quaker Farms RC Club in Oxford, and member and past president of the Northeast Pylon Racing Organization (NEPRO). Bill also enjoyed reading, fishing and playing his guitar. He was a longtime member of the Oxford United Church of Christ Congregational. Bill will always be remembered for his sense of humor and passion for aviation.
